#9567c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9567c8 is composed of 58.4% red, 40.4%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.5% cyan, 48.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 268.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.9% and a lightness of 59.4%. #9567c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ffceff with #2b0091.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#9567c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040206 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9567c8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979798 is the less saturated color, while #9337f8 is the most saturated one.
